The Haiku Single Malt Japanese Whisky is a premium product that deli Web14 jun. 2024 · Malt powder is made from grains - usually barley - that have been allowed to sprout. The grains are steeped in water to encourage them to germinate, then air-dried to halt the process. This short germination period stimulates the grain to release certain enzymes that break down its starches into sugars, creating a sweeter flavour. high waisted a line shorts tuxedo https://rebolabs.com

WebThe process of malting involves three main steps. The first is soaking the barley - also known as steeping - to awaken the dormant grain. Next, the grain is allowed to germinate and sprout. Finally, heating or kilning the barley produces its final color and flavor. Web12 apr. 2024 · Morris Currey. April 12, 2024. 10:20 pm. Malting is the process of converting barley or other cereal grains into malt for use in brewing, distilling, or foods, and takes place in a maltings, sometimes called a malthouse, or a malting floor. The cereal is spread out on the malting floor in a layer of 8 to 12 centimetres (3 to 4+1⁄2 inches) depth. Barley is sometimes mixed with corn and other grains in ... high waisted a line skirts with buttonWebChocolate malt is made in a similar manner as black malt. Dried pale malt is roasted at 420–450 °F (220–230 °C), just as black malt is, but for a shorter time — about 2 to 2.5 hours. Take the blender cup or jar from the freezer and put 1 cup (150 g) of fresh or frozen … how many eyeballs does a fly haveWebCaramelization also gives the malt a slightly nutty flavor. The higher the temperature in the drum, the darker will be the Carapils color and the stronger will be its flavor. Most Carapils, however, is of roughly the same color as kiln-dried pilsner malt (about 2.5 to 5 European Brewing Convention or 1.5 to 2.4 Lovibond).
